Freigeben über


!logexts.logc

Die Erweiterung !logexts.logc zeigt alle API-Kategorien an, zeigt alle APIs in einer bestimmten Kategorie an oder aktiviert und deaktiviert die Protokollierung von APIs in einer oder mehreren Kategorien.

!logexts.logc e Categories 
!logexts.logc d Categories 
!logexts.logc p Category 
!logexts.logc 

Parameter

e
Aktiviert die Protokollierung der angegebenen Kategorien.

d
Deaktiviert die Protokollierung der angegebenen Kategorien.

Kategorien
Gibt die Kategorien an, die aktiviert oder deaktiviert werden sollen. Wenn mehrere Kategorien aufgelistet sind, trennen Sie diese durch Leerzeichen. Ein Sternchen (*) kann verwendet werden, um alle Kategorien zu kennzeichnen.

p
Zeigt alle APIs an, die zu der angegebenen Kategorie gehören.

Kategorie
Gibt die Kategorie an, deren APIs angezeigt werden sollen. Mit der Option p kann nur eine Kategorie angegeben werden.

DLL

Logexts.dll

Zusätzliche Informationen

Weitere Informationen finden Sie unter Logger and LogViewer.

Hinweise

Ohne Optionen zeigt !logexts.logc die aktuelle Liste der verfügbaren Kategorien an und gibt an, welche Kategorien aktiviert und deaktiviert sind.

Wenn eine Kategorie deaktiviert wird, werden die Hooks für alle APIs in dieser Kategorie entfernt, so dass es keinen Leistungs-Overhead mehr gibt. COM-Haken werden nicht entfernt, da sie nicht beliebig wieder aktiviert werden können.

Es kann nützlich sein, nur bestimmte Kategorien zu aktivieren, wenn Sie nur an einer bestimmten Art der Interaktion des Programms mit Windows interessiert sind (z. B. Dateivorgänge). Dadurch wird die Größe der Protokolldatei verringert und auch die Auswirkungen von Logger auf die Ausführungsgeschwindigkeit des Prozesses reduziert.

Mit dem folgenden Befehl wird die Protokollierung aller Kategorien aktiviert:

0:000> !logexts.logc e *

Mit dem folgenden Befehl wird die Protokollierung der Kategorie 7 deaktiviert:

0:000> !logexts.logc d 7

Mit dem folgenden Befehl wird die Protokollierung der Kategorien 13 und 15 aktiviert:

0:000> !logexts.logc e 13 15

Der folgende Befehl zeigt alle APIs an, die zur Kategorie 3 gehören:

0:000> !logexts.logc p 3